XmlTextWriter.WriteAttributeString causes an ArgumentOutOfRangeException
for xml:space="preserve" attribute.
I've added a test case named "XmlSpace_Valid" (marked NotWorking) to
XmlTextWriterTests.cs that allows you to reproduce this issue.
